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Harvey L Lindsey Junior School (Suffolk, VA)
Harvey L. Lindsey Junior School is situated in the northern part of Suffolk, Virginia, a city known for its blend of suburban comfort and access to natural landscapes. The school is located off Kenyon Road, a route that connects it to larger thoroughfares like Nansemond Parkway and U.S. Route 58, providing relatively straightforward access to the wider Hampton Roads region. Parking directly at the school is available, though during larger events, overflow parking and shuttle services may be utilized. The nearest major airport is Norfolk International Airport (ORF), which is typically a 30-45 minute drive from the school, depending on traffic conditions, particularly during peak commuting hours. Public transportation options in this specific suburban area are limited, making personal vehicles or rideshares the most common modes of transport for reaching the school. Smart arrival tactics include checking school communications for event-specific parking instructions and aiming to arrive at least 30-45 minutes before scheduled start times, especially for popular events.

Weather & Seasons at Harvey L Lindsey Junior School
- Winter: Winter in Suffolk typically brings cool to mild temperatures, with occasional cold snaps. Daytime highs often range from the 40s to 50s Fahrenheit, while nights can dip into the 20s or 30s. Visitors should pack layers, including sweaters, light jackets, and long pants. Waterproof outerwear is advisable, as rain is common, though snow is infrequent. Indoor activities are popular during this season.
- Spring & early summer: Spring offers a transition to warmer weather, with temperatures gradually increasing from the 60s to the 70s Fahrenheit. Humidity begins to rise in late spring and early summer. It’s a great time for outdoor events with light jackets or long sleeves for cooler mornings and evenings. Pack comfortable walking shoes and consider sunglasses, as sunny days become more frequent. Occasional spring showers are possible.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is characterized by significant heat and humidity, with daytime temperatures frequently in the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Evenings offer little relief, remaining warm. Visitors should wear light, breathable clothing like shorts, t-shirts, and sundresses. Staying hydrated and seeking air-conditioned spaces or early morning/late evening outdoor activities is recommended. Sunscreen and hats are essential for any outdoor plans.
- Fall season: Fall brings a refreshing change with cooler temperatures, usually ranging from the 60s to 70s Fahrenheit. Humidity decreases, making it one of the most pleasant times of year for outdoor activities. Layers are still useful, with lighter jackets or sweaters needed for mornings and evenings. This season is ideal for enjoying local parks and events with comfortable attire.
- Rain & snow: Rain is common throughout the year in Suffolk, particularly during spring and fall. Summer thunderstorms can be intense but brief. Winter can bring cold rains and, rarely, snow or icy conditions. Visitors should always check the forecast before traveling and pack appropriate waterproof gear, including umbrellas and water-resistant footwear. Delays for outdoor events can occur during inclement weather.
